How does WPC’s moisture content affect screw retention in outdoor sofa assembly?

The moisture content of Wood Plastic Composite (WPC) plays a critical role in screw retention during outdoor sofa assembly. WPC, a popular material for outdoor furniture, absorbs moisture from the environment, which can cause expansion or contraction. Higher moisture levels may soften the material, reducing grip strength and leading to loosened screws over time. Conversely, overly dry WPC can become brittle, increasing the risk of cracking around screw holes. To ensure long-term stability, manufacturers must account for moisture variations by selecting appropriate screw types, pre-drilling holes, or using coatings to mitigate moisture absorption. Proper assembly techniques and material conditioning are essential for durable outdoor furniture.
